Lines Matching refs:ToVT
5922 EVT ToVT = cast<VTSDNode>(Op.getOperand(1))->getVT(); in LowerFP_TO_INT_SAT() local
5925 if (VT == MVT::i32 && ToVT == MVT::i32 && FromVT == MVT::f32) in LowerFP_TO_INT_SAT()
5927 if (VT == MVT::i32 && ToVT == MVT::i32 && FromVT == MVT::f64 && in LowerFP_TO_INT_SAT()
5930 if (VT == MVT::i32 && ToVT == MVT::i32 && FromVT == MVT::f16 && in LowerFP_TO_INT_SAT()
5933 if (VT == MVT::v4i32 && ToVT == MVT::i32 && FromVT == MVT::v4f32 && in LowerFP_TO_INT_SAT()
5936 if (VT == MVT::v8i16 && ToVT == MVT::i16 && FromVT == MVT::v8f16 && in LowerFP_TO_INT_SAT()
5945 unsigned BW = ToVT.getScalarSizeInBits() - IsSigned; in LowerFP_TO_INT_SAT()
7622 static bool isVMOVNTruncMask(ArrayRef<int> M, EVT ToVT, bool rev) { in isVMOVNTruncMask() argument
7623 unsigned NumElts = ToVT.getVectorNumElements(); in isVMOVNTruncMask()
9308 EVT ToVT = N->getValueType(0); in LowerTruncate() local
9309 if (ToVT.getScalarType() == MVT::i1) in LowerTruncate()
9351 if (ToVT != MVT::v8i16 && ToVT != MVT::v16i8) in LowerTruncate()
9360 return DAG.getNode(ARMISD::MVETRUNC, DL, ToVT, Lo, Hi); in LowerTruncate()
9370 EVT ToVT = N->getValueType(0); in LowerVectorExtend() local
9371 if (ToVT != MVT::v16i32 && ToVT != MVT::v8i32 && ToVT != MVT::v16i16) in LowerVectorExtend()
9379 EVT ExtVT = ToVT.getHalfNumVectorElementsVT(*DAG.getContext()); in LowerVectorExtend()
9380 if (ToVT.getScalarType() == MVT::i32 && FromVT.getScalarType() == MVT::i8) in LowerVectorExtend()
9388 if (ToVT.getScalarType() == MVT::i32 && FromVT.getScalarType() == MVT::i8) { in LowerVectorExtend()
9393 return DAG.getNode(ISD::CONCAT_VECTORS, DL, ToVT, Ext, Ext1); in LowerVectorExtend()
16632 EVT ToVT = Trunc.getValueType(); in PerformSplittingToNarrowingStores() local
16633 if (!ToVT.isVector()) in PerformSplittingToNarrowingStores()
16635 assert(FromVT.getVectorNumElements() == ToVT.getVectorNumElements()); in PerformSplittingToNarrowingStores()
16636 EVT ToEltVT = ToVT.getVectorElementType(); in PerformSplittingToNarrowingStores()
16655 unsigned NumElts = ToVT.getVectorNumElements(); in PerformSplittingToNarrowingStores()
16725 EVT ToVT = Trunc.getValueType(); in PerformSplittingMVETruncToNarrowingStores() local
16736 EVT NewToVT = EVT::getVectorVT(C, ToVT.getVectorElementType(), in PerformSplittingMVETruncToNarrowingStores()
16742 i * FromVT.getVectorNumElements() * ToVT.getScalarSizeInBits() / 8; in PerformSplittingMVETruncToNarrowingStores()
17784 EVT ToVT = N->getValueType(0); in PerformSplittingToWideningLoad() local
17785 if (!ToVT.isVector()) in PerformSplittingToWideningLoad()
17787 assert(FromVT.getVectorNumElements() == ToVT.getVectorNumElements()); in PerformSplittingToWideningLoad()
17788 EVT ToEltVT = ToVT.getVectorElementType(); in PerformSplittingToWideningLoad()
17851 return DAG.getNode(ISD::CONCAT_VECTORS, DL, ToVT, Loads); in PerformSplittingToWideningLoad()
18694 EVT ToVT = N->getValueType(0); in PerformSplittingMVEEXTToWideningLoad() local
18695 if (!ToVT.isVector()) in PerformSplittingMVEEXTToWideningLoad()
18697 assert(FromVT.getVectorNumElements() == ToVT.getVectorNumElements() * 2); in PerformSplittingMVEEXTToWideningLoad()
18698 EVT ToEltVT = ToVT.getVectorElementType(); in PerformSplittingMVEEXTToWideningLoad()